About the opportunity:


This is a role within the Advisory, Intelligence & Standards (AIS) team where the employee will work directly on the governance of the Anti-Financial Crime department.

The role(s) will provide ample opportunities for the employee to work on related projects and initiatives, work with various critical stakeholders relevant to the anti-financial crime department, and engage in continuous learning and development to ensure market best practices can be adopted and implemented.

Further details can be found as follows.


In this role, you will:


  • Work with a high performance team that is the central point of contact for all AFC Advisory, Intelligence and Standards tasks, reporting into the Advisory, Intelligence and Standards Lead.
  • Ensure highest quality governance standards as well as further implementation of bestpractice and market standards in the Anti-Financial Crime function.
  • Plan, design and execute governance activities within the Anti-Financial Crime function.
  • Ensure alignment within the Compliance and Financial Crime Prevention functions as well as with other stakeholders (e.g. Risk, CEO Governance office, Audit, AFCO, external stakeholders).
  • Provide guidance and direction to business on issues related to AML, sanctions and antiterrorist financing laws and regulations.
  • Support special projects in relation to remediation exercises arising from audits, risk assessments, quality control and assurance and effectiveness tests.
  • Refine, communicate and feedback requirements as well ongoing initiatives and activities to stakeholders across the company.
  • Support work packages, e.g. on business partner risk, policies and procedures, and AFC initiatives within the Group Anti-Financial crime department.
  • Facilitate effective engagement with in
- and external stakeholders, e.g. through AFC related committees, working groups and meetings.

  • Contribute to ensuring strategic cohesion of Group AFC strategy and OKRs with N26 strategy and OKRs.
  • Act as the supporting function to the management of the AFC strategy by: (i) identifying risks and required mitigation measures, (ii) managing stakeholder relationships, (iii) clarifying requirements, (iv) communicating capacity and time limitations.

What you need to be successful:

  • 2+ years in regulatory/advisory functions with regards to governance or financial crime prevention and/or expertise in a (financial) institution at a European and/or German level, in a fintech/banking environment, or consulting with focus on Compliance and Financial Crime Prevention.
  • Knowledge of best practice and market standards on Compliance and Financial Crime Prevention function, work products and deliverables.
  • Demonstrated expertise in managing projects and/or work streams on stakeholder management, regulatory compliance and/or project management, ideally in a financial institution.
  • Bachelor degree in law, economics or equivalent with strong knowledge of laws, regulations and rules that govern Compliance and Financial Crime Prevention functions in banking institutions at a European and local level; postgraduate compliance training (e.g. Certified Compliance Professional, CIA, CAMS, CFE) would be an asset.
  • Understanding of Bank's legal and regulatory obligations, at a European and local level.
  • Desire of experience working in crossfunctional teams with diverse incentives.
  • Startup and fintechcompatibility, integrity, reliability, communication, proactivity, assertiveness and a hands on mentality
  • Languages: English (C1) needed, German is a plus.
